Ken Campbell has more than twenty-five years of experience in the telecom industry. He has served in CEO and senior executive roles with operators in North America, North Africa, and Europe. Mr. Campbell is also the Founder of Mobile Klinik, Canada’s leading smartphone repair network. Mr. Campbell is a senior adviser with PMP Conseil (Paris) and the Chairman of Canadian B2B operator, Tarago. Mr. Campbell is also a Board member of Upstream Systems, a PE-backed secure mobile commerce company serving emerging markets. Previously, Mr. Campbell served as Managing Director of Moroccan operator, INWI. He was also previously the CEO of Ooredoo Tunisia where he led the operation during the post-revolution period. Mr. Campbell was also founding CEO of Canadian operator, WIND Mobile and the CEO of private equity-backed Bite Group in Lithuania and Latvia. Mr. Campbell has also served in executive leadership roles for Vodafone (Romania), Orascom Telecom, and Orange (Egypt). Mr. Campbell began his career with the management consultancy, A.T. Kearney, based in Washington, DC. Mr. Campbell holds a Masters in Business Administration from London Business School in London, UK, and a Bachelor of Arts (Honours Economics) from Carleton University in Ottawa, Canada.

NuRAN Wireless is a specialist telecommunications company that meets the growing demand for wireless network coverage from remote countries and regions. With its affordable and innovative solutions of 2G, 3G, and 4G technologies, NuRAN Wireless offers a new possibility for more than one billion people to be able to communicate effectively over long distances.
